Re: Waves APA32 Report
I agree with EJ on this with one addition, you'd need to be a waves diamond bundle user to get the most benefit, check what plugs are available for the APA and whether you use them often enough to warrant the purchase. For me the Q-clone is really worth having, its even better that it isn't sucking cycles out of my CPU. I haven't had any latency issues during a mix and haven't attempted to use the unit during tracking.
